If you're looking for a pushchair to take on woodland walks or strolls on the main streets, an all terrain pushchair with excellent maneuverability is a great fit. These types typically have big wheels and a surprisingly strong suspension to ensure smooth riding over bumps and rough ground.

baby-jogger-city-mini-gt2-all-terrain-pushchair-lightweight-foldable-stroller-briar-green-1081.jpgThe majority are suitable for babies and include a lie-flat seat or a newborn carrycot. These vehicles also have tyres that do not flatten, usually made of foam.

Suspension

A quality all-terrain pushchair will have a sturdy suspension that is designed to be smooth and comfortable on rough terrain. This will help your child to feel comfortable and at ease. The wheels should also be large and typically have a puncture-proof design to protect against damage caused by sharp sticks or rocks.

The larger tyres will allow you to tackle more challenging terrain with ease, with some all-terrain pushchairs even having additional tyres that can be switched between for different conditions. Certain all-terrain strollers come with an swivel wheel that can be locked to provide stability or unlocked to allow for greater manoeuvrability.

For added peace of mind Certain all-terrain pushchairs include a lockable handbrake which is more accessible to utilize with your hands than with an ordinary brake pedal located placed on the handlebars' side. This is a great feature if you are inclined to climb steep hills.

Wheels

All-terrain pushchairs are essential if you live in a rural area or take your child for regular walks through rough terrain. These pushchairs typically have bigger back wheels than standard pushchairs, which makes them more adept in handling rough off-road terrains and ensuring an easy ride for your child. Many models also have a robust suspension that is puncture-proof, which means they can be used on woodland paths, forest paths, markets town and gravel roads. cobbles.

Certain all-terrain strollers feature a lockable wheel on the front which provides extra stability while walking over rough terrain or over high kerbs. Some have swivel wheels on the front, which allow you to move the buggy with ease when you need to change direction or turn corners.

All-terrain strollers come with air-filled tyres that are great for dealing with rough terrain. However, they are more prone to punctures than the EVA tyres used on lighter city strollers. It is therefore recommended to purchase an repair kit and spare inner tube to go with your pushchair. Some all-terrain models feature foam tyres, which are less prone to punctures but aren't as good at absorption of shock and can be harder to push than tyres filled with air.
